Airline Crew Scheduling Using The Differential Evolution Method

نویسندگان

  • Budi santosa
  • Andiek Sunarto
  • Arief Rahman
چکیده

Airline crew rostering is the assignment problem of crew members to planned rotations/pairings for certain month. Airline companies have the monthly task of constructing personalized monthly schedules (roster) for crew members. This problem increased more and more complex and difficult while the aspirations/criterias grew to assess the quality of roster and the constraints increased excessively. This paper proposed the differential evolution (DE) method to solve the airline rostering problem. Different from the common DE, this paper presented random swap as mutation operator. The DE algorithm is proven able to find the near optimal solution accurately for optimization problem. Through numerical experiment with some datasets from Merpati Nusantara Airlines company, DE showed more competitive results than two other method, column generation and MOSI (the one used by the Airline). DE produced good results for small and medium datasets, but still showed reasonable results for large dataset.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Using Differential Evolution Method to Solve Crew Rostering Problem

Airline crew rostering is the assignment problem of crew members to planned rotations/pairings for certain month. Airline companies have the monthly task of constructing personalized monthly schedules (roster) for crew members. This problem became more complex and difficult while the aspirations/criterias to assess the quality of roster grew and the constraints increased excessively. This paper...

متن کامل

Cockpit Crew Pairing Problem in Airline Scheduling: Shortest Path with Resources Constraints Approach

Increasing competition in the air transport market has intensified active airlines’ efforts to keep their market share by attaching due importance to cost management aimed at reduced final prices. Crew costs are second only to fuel costs on the cost list of airline companies. So, this paper attempts to investigate the cockpit crew pairing problem. The set partitioning problem has been used for ...

متن کامل

Solving the Master Linear Program in Column Generation Algorithms for Airline Crew Scheduling using a Subgradient Method

A subgradient method for solving large linear programs is implemented and analyzed in a column generation framework. A performance comparison of the implementation is made versus the commercial linear programming solver XPress. Computational results from tests using data from airline crew scheduling, in particular crew rostering, show that the method performs very well in a column generation sc...

متن کامل

A hybrid scatter search heuristic for personalized crew rostering in the airline industry

The crew scheduling problem in the airline industry is extensively investigated in the operations research literature since efficient crew employment can drastically reduce operational costs of airline companies. Given the flight schedule of an airline company, crew scheduling is the process of assigning all necessary crew members in such a way that the airline is able to operate all its flight...

متن کامل

Airline Crew Scheduling: a Group Theoretic Approach

The problem of airline crew scheduling is studied, the different problems composing it are formulated and solution techniques are offered. Special emphasis is given to the set covering problem appearing in the rotation selection phase. An approach is presented, based on the group theoretic method, which allows the fast solution of problems with large sizes. Thesis Supervisor: Robert W. Simpson 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2011